Output 2e40f606dfdea357b9659a041b27c2cf52b5467727ed9d0867d7cbdb2ed667c2:0

value
1248122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ddf8bd38bd26fed0e63f32b8961c30ba4ae2918b OP_EQUAL
address
MU8qYXKkTAuNe7MMGpPHSjqkUScVAa8XP6
transaction
2e40f606dfdea357b9659a041b27c2cf52b5467727ed9d0867d7cbdb2ed667c2
spent
false